Energy Transfer's upcoming earnings report on November 5th is poised to draw attention, particularly as the company navigates a market environment with a whisper number of $0.28, slightly below the consensus EPS estimate of $0.33. This subtle discrepancy suggests a cautious optimism among investors, who are keenly observing how Energy Transfer will leverage its substantial market cap of over $57 billion to drive revenue, projected at $21.87 billion. Despite the absence of recent news, the company's strategic focus on expanding its pipeline infrastructure and optimizing asset performance remains a critical factor in its growth narrative. As the energy sector continues to adapt to fluctuating demand and regulatory shifts, Energy Transfer's ability to meet or exceed these earnings expectations will be pivotal in shaping market sentiment and investor confidence moving forward.
